Baccarat, the grand game, was originally played only by the rich European aristocracy from the fifteenth century forward.

And still, to this day, there is an air of exclusivity about baccarat, although more … more folks are establishing it as internet casino gambling grows more … more favored.

Baccarat gamblers are often seen in black tie dress, and the baccarat playing vicinity is set elsewhere from the rest of the casino, and the game limits are normally way higher than all the other gambling options.

Really, baccarat is definitely a grand game, as the guidelines, style of play, and the rewards to be gained,reminds one of the tasteful and romantic past.

Baccarat is a extremely simple game, and there are few and limited methods to win. The odds are most definitely easy enough to determine, and the play is fairly structured.

The rules
This is how baccarat works; the dealer (and can be any player or a croupier) will deal just two cards to any individual, plus the banker (note: in Baccarat, the banker will not have to be the dealer). The distinct basis of Baccarat is to gain as close to the number 9 as likely.

This means that, If your 2 cards sum up to nine, or an 8 (both are called "naturals") you are a winner. Should the dealer possess a natural, it is going to be a leveled game.

The standards are clear, should any competitor have a 7 or a 6, he must stand. If any individual has just five or less, he is obliged to apprehend a third card. That is the game.

Card values decide that any ten or face cards have no value.

The second digit of the number dictates the value in Baccarat, so a ten = zero. Similarly, a ten and a six = six. Let’s assume you get a third card, the definitive total (called the score) will be the right digit of the grand total of the cards. Therefore, the score of three cards equaling sixteen will have a score of 6.
